The nitric acid market in the Asia-Pacific region has experienced significant growth over the last few years, propelled by increasing demand from various sectors, including fertilizers, explosives, and industrial chemicals. Nitric acid serves as a vital component in manufacturing ammonium nitrate, a crucial ingredient for fertilizers, thereby boosting agricultural productivity in many countries.
As we progress through the year, several trends are emerging in the Asia-Pacific nitric acid market that stakeholders should monitor closely:
With the global emphasis on sustainability, nitric acid producers are re-evaluating their processes to minimize environmental impact. There is a growing investment in technologies that enhance energy efficiency and reduce emissions, aligning with international environmental standards.
Advancements in production technologies are paving the way for more efficient nitric acid manufacturing. Innovations, such as catalytic processes and waste heat recovery systems, are enhancing productivity while reducing costs.
The Asia-Pacific region's trade policies play a significant role in shaping the nitric acid market. Countries are increasingly engaging in cross-border trade agreements aimed at fostering growth and improving supply chain efficiencies.
Despite the promising growth trajectory, the nitric acid market faces several challenges that could hinder its progress:
The prices of raw materials used in nitric acid production are subject to fluctuations, influenced by global market conditions. This volatility can affect profit margins and pricing strategies for manufacturers.
Stringent regulations on chemical production processes necessitate constant adaptations by manufacturers. Ensuring compliance with these regulations can be costly and time-consuming.
The emergence of alternative fertilizers and chemicals poses a threat to the traditional nitric acid market. Producers must innovate continuously to maintain their market share and relevance.
